About
Abel Ferrara’s gritty guerilla vampire film was shot on the streets of New York in luscious monochrome with a single camera. Dealing with questions of evil and redemption, sunlight and shadow become symbols of the collapse of moral order.
Kathleen Conklin (Lili Taylor), a grad student at NYU, lives a life steeped in existential philosophy. When she is bitten by an elegant woman (Annabella Sciorra) as she walks home one night, her world begins to transform. Shunning daylight and craving blood, she is schooled in curbing her junkie yearnings by fellow vampire Peina (Christopher Walken). However, her addiction to blood is hard to temper, and not even Catholic guilt can quell her need for gory catharsis.
